Hi,

On my forum we used the feature where when you reached max rank you could use a custom title that displayed next to your name/avatar.  I've just upgraded from 4.5 to 4.6 and these have all vanished and I can't see a way of enabling them. This feature hasn't been removed has it? I had a scan of the 4.6 release notes but can't see any mention of it. I can see that you can add a member title in the profile but that's an all or nothing setting rather than being enabled on rank.

Sigh.  Thanks for the support.  So it's an all or nothing thing now

Well, not necessarily if you are willing to use a third party plugin:

Basically, if your max ranks corresponds with a particular user-group. You can set the "Member Title" field to be edited only by people in that particular group which is what I do on my site. You'll need to follow the guide on how to restore members titles posted a few posts above first. And then implement this plugin I link here.
